EEPROM

EEPROM is an IC (Integrated Circuit) chip that can store information or data. It is a nonvolatile memory that keeps its contents even when the power is off. It is a modern version of EPROM that was first developed in 1978. It utilizes electricity to erase its content instead of UV radiation. It is reprogrammable for a long time. It can also function as memory chip to store the parameters of the device, configurations, or calibration coefficients.

Modern car keys are different from traditional keys because they contain a transponder inside. The chip triggers the onboard immobilizer of the vehicle. To make the key work, it must be programmed using the vehicle's immobilizer code. This is a complicated process that requires specialized software. Modern cars require a special chip to communicate with the car in order to start. If the chip isn't programmed correctly, the car won't turn on. This is why the majority of people call locksmiths for programming the new car key. This process is often much more simple than it appears. You can learn the steps in your vehicle's owner's manual, or search on the internet for "onboard programing steps for X car."

Key programming on the board is a straightforward method that does not require a car key programmers. It involves a few simple steps that place the car in "learn mode," which allows you to program additional FOBs or a spare key. This method may not be used by all vehicles, and the computer of your car could restrict its use. It's also not as fast as OBD2 or EEPROM. OBD2 programs.

Modern cars require a transponder that is programmed to the specific vehicle. The key isn't able to start the vehicle without this program. This can be done in the locksmith shop or by using a device designed for programming keys for cars. The device needs to be connected to the car's OBD2 port, which will scan the code and send it to the chip. The code will be altered to be compatible with the car's system.

Some older vehicles may not have this feature, and they will need a traditional blade style key that is put into the ignition cylinder. These are more difficult to program, however there are many auto shops that can do it. They typically charge a higher fee but they are more likely to have the proper equipment.

Another form of advanced car key programming is the EEPROM method. This method is utilized on newer vehicles such as BMWs and Mercedes. This is a lengthy process that requires soldering, circuit boards, and programming knowledge. This is a lengthy procedure that should only be performed by an experienced professional. The wrong method can corrupt the data on the module. This could cause the vehicle to not start or have other problems.

Modern cars are equipped with a sophisticated system of electronic sensors that control the security features. It isn't possible to program them by simply getting duplicate keys from a hardware store. You may be able to obtain an imitation key that looks similar to yours from the hardware store, but it will not start your vehicle.

The most straightforward method to program the new key fob for your vehicle is to use the EZ Installer that is available at most hardware stores. The device will read the code of your existing car key, and then program it into your vehicle's computer. The process is fast and simple and you can program as many keys as you need.

You will require more sophisticated methods of programming for more advanced car keys. This method is known as EEPROM programming and requires an in-depth understanding of electronic circuits and circuit boards. This method is only employed when there is no alternative way to enter programming mode for the vehicle. It is not recommended for the average car owner because it can alter the information stored in the security system, making your car unstartable.
